Harnessing the Power of Open-Source: Trends and Opportunities

Introduction to Open-Source in Gaming

Definition of Open-Source Software

Open-source software refers to programs whose source code is made available to the public. This allows developers to modify and distribute the software freely. In gaming, this model fosters innovation and collaboration among creators. Many successful games have emerged from community-driven projects. They often reflect diverse ideas and creativity. Open-source gaming encourages players to contribute, enhancing the overall experience. It empowers individuals to shape their gaming environments. This approach can lead to unexpected and exciting developments.

History of Open-Source in the Gaming Industry

The history of open-source in gaming began in the late 1980s. Early examples include the release of the source code for games like Doom. This practice allowed developers to modify and enhance existing titles. Key milestones include:

  • 1999: Quake III Arena’s source code was released.
  • 2001: The establishment of the Free Software Foundation’s gaming initiatives.
  • 2004: The launch of the Open Game License.
  • These events fostered a collaborative environment. Many developers embraced this model. It has led to innovative gameplay and community engagement. Open-source gaming has transformed industry dynamics.

    Importance of Open-Source for Game Development

    Open-source is crucial for game development due to its cost-effectiveness. It reduces financial barriers for independent developers. By utilizing open-source tools, he can allocate resources more efficiently. This approach fosters innovation and creativity within the industry. Many successful projects have emerged from collaborative efforts. Community contributions enhance the quality of games. Developers benefit from shared knowledge and expertise. This model encourages sustainable growth in the gaming sector.

    Current Trends in Open-Source Gaming

    Rise of Community-Driven Projects

    Community-driven projects have gained significant traction in open-source gaming. This trend allows developers to collaborate on shared goals. By pooling resources and expertise, they can create innovative games. Many successful titles have emerged from these collaborative efforts. He benefits from diverse perspectives and skills. This approach fosters a sense of ownership among contributors. Players often feel more connected to the games they help create. Engaging communities can lead to sustained interest and support.

    Integration of Open-Source Tools in Game Engines

    The integration of open-source tools in game engines has become increasingly prevalent. This trend enhances flexibility and customization for developers. By utilizing these tools, he can streamline the development process. Many popular engines now support open-source plugins. This allows for greater innovation and adaptability. Developers can leverage community contributions to improve functionality. Such integration often leads to cost savings. It enables teams to focus on originative aspects.

    Popularity of Open-Source Game Distribution Platforms

    The popularity of open-source game distribution platforms has surged recently. This growth is driven by the desire for accessibility and community engagement. Developers can reach wider audiences without significant financial investment. Many platforms allow for easy sharing and collaboration. He benefits from reduced distribution costs. This model fosters a vibrant ecosystem of independent games. Players enjoy diverse options and unique experiences. Community feedback often enhances game quality.

    Benefits of Open-Source for Developers

    Cost-Effectiveness and Accessibility

    Open-source development offers significant cost-effectiveness and accessibility for developers. By utilizing free tools, he can minimize overhead expenses. This approach allows for more efficient allocation of resources. Key benefits include:

  • Reduced software licensing fees
  • Access to a wide range of tools
  • Community support for troubleshooting
  • These factors enhance productivity and innovation. Developers can focus on creative solutions. This model encourages experimentation and rapid prototyping. It fosters a collaborative environment that drives progress.

    Collaboration and Community Support

    Collaboration and community support are vital in open-source development. Developers benefit from shared knowledge and resources. This collective effort enhances problem-solving capabilities. He can access diverse expertise and perspectives. Such collaboration often leads to innovative solutions. Community feedback is invaluable for improving projects. It fosters a sense of belonging among contributors. Engaging with others can accelerate personal growth.

    Flexibility and Customization Options

    Open-source development offers significant flexibility and customization options. Developers can modify the source code to meet specific needz. This adaptability allows for tailored solutions that enhance user experience. He can implement unique features quickly . Key advantages include:

  • Freedom to innovate
  • Ability to integrate with existing systems
  • Customizable user interfaces
  • Such options empower developers to create distinctive products. This fosters creativity and personal expression. It encourages experimentation with new ideas.

    Challenges Facing Open-Source Game Development

    Funding and Sustainability Issues

    Funding and sustainability issues pose significant challenges for open-source game development. Many projects struggle to secure consistent financial support. This lack of funding can hinder long-term viability. Developers often rely on donations or crowdfunding. He may face difficulties in maintaining project momentum. Key challenges include:

  • Limited revenue streams
  • Dependence on volunteer contributions
  • Difficulty in attracting investors
  • These factors can impact project quality and growth. Sustainable models are essential for success.

    Intellectual Property Concerns

    Intellectual property concerns present significant challenges in open-source game development. Developers must navigate complex licensing agreements. This can lead to potential legal disputes over ownership. He may inadvertently infringe on existing copyrights. Key issues include:

  • Ambiguity in licensing terms
  • Risk of derivative works
  • Difficulty in enforcing rights
  • These factors complicate project management. Clear guidelines are essential for protection.

    Quality Control and Maintenance

    Quality control and maintenance are critical challenges in open-source game development. Ensuring consistent performance can be difficult with diverse contributions. He may encounter varying coding standards and practices. This inconsistency can lead to bugs and performance issues. Key challenges include:

  • Lack of formal testing processes
  • Difficulty in coordinating updates
  • Dependence on volunteer contributions
  • These factors can affect user satisfaction. Regular maintenance is essential for longevity.

    Case Studies of Successful Open-Source Games

    Notable Open-Source Game Projects

    Notable open-source game projects demonstrate the potential of collaborative development. One example is 0 A.D., a historical strategy game that has garnered a dedicated following. He benefits from continuous community contributions and updates. Another significant project is OpenRA, which revitalizes classic real-time strategy games. This project showcases the power of community engagement. Players appreciate the modern enhancements and active support. Such projects highlight the viability of open-source gaming.

    Impact on the Gaming Community

    The impact of open-source games on the gaming community is profound. These projects foster collaboration and innovation among developers. He benefits from shared resources and knowledge. Community-driven initiatives often lead to enhanced gameplay experiences. Players feel a sense of ownership and involvement. Key impacts include:

  • Increased player engagement
  • Diverse game offerings
  • Strengthened community bonds
  • Such dynamics contribute to a vibrant gaming ecosystem. This model encourages continuous improvement and adaptation.

    Lessons Learned from Open-Source Successes

    Lessons learned from open-source successes are invaluable for future projects. Effective community engagement is crucial for sustainability. He can leverage feedback to enhance game quality. Transparency in development fosters trust among contributors. Key takeaways include:

  • Prioritize collaboration
  • Maintain clear communication
  • Encourage diverse contributions
  • These strategies lead to innovative outcomes. They also strengthen community ties.

    Future Opportunities in Open-Source Gaming

    Emerging Technologies and Open-Source Integration

    Emerging technologies present significant opportunities for open-source integration in gaming. Innovations such as artificial intelligence and blockchain can enhance game development. He can utilize AI for personalized gaming experiences. Blockchain technology offers secure transactions and ownership verification. Key opportunities include:

  • Enhanced player engagement
  • Improved security measures
  • Streamlined development processes
  • These advancements can drive community participation. They also foster a more dynamic gaming environment.

    Potential for Indie Developers

    The potential for indie developers in open-source gaming is substantial. They can leverage existing tools to reduce development costs. This accessibility allows for greater creativity and innovation. He can tap into community resources for support and feedback. Key advantages include:

  • Lower financial barriers
  • Access to collaborative networks
  • Opportunities for niche markets
  • These factors enable indie developers to thrive. They can create unique gaming experiences. Engaging with the community enhances visibility and reach.

    Global Collaboration and Cross-Platform Development

    Global collaboration and cross-platform development offer significant opportunities in open-source gaming. Developers can work together across borders to create innovative solutions. This approach enhances resource sharing and knowledge exchange. He can reach diverse audiences through cross-platform compatibility. Key benefits include:

  • Increased market reach
  • Enhanced user engagement
  • Diverse development perspectives
  • Such collaboration fosters a vibrant gaming ecosystem. It encourages creativity and innovation in game design. Engaging globally can lead to unique gaming experiences.

    Conclusion: The Future of Open-Source in Gaming

    Summary of Key Points

    The future of open-source in gaming looks promising. Developers can leverage community support and collaboration. This model fosters innovation and creativity in game design. He benefits from reduced costs and increased flexibility. Key points include:

  • Enhanced community engagement
  • Diverse development opportunities
  • Global collaboration potential
  • These factors will drive the industry’s growth. Open-source gaming encourages unique experiences for players. It creates a vibrant ecosystem for all.

    Call to Action for Developers and Gamers

    Developers and gamers should actively engage in open-source projects. Collaboration can lead to innovative gaming experiences. He can contribute by sharing knowledge and resources. This participation fosters a vibrant community. Key actions include:

  • Join open-source development teams
  • Provide feedback on projects
  • Support indie developers
  • Such involvement enhances the gaming landscape. Together, they can shape the future of gaming. Embrace the potential of open-source collaboration.

    Vision for the Future of Open-Source Gaming

    The vision for the future of open-source gaming is bright. Developers will increasingly leverage collaborative tools and platforms. This shift can enhance creativity and innovation. He can expect more diverse gaming experiences. Key elements include:

  • Greater community involvement
  • Enhanced cross-platform capabilities
  • Continuous technological advancements
  • Such developments will reshape the gaming landscape. They will foster a more inclusive environment. Open-source gaming can lead to unprecedented opportunities.

    Comments

    Leave a Reply

    Your email address will not be published. Required fields are marked *